No contact has been made between the two clubs and talks are in their infancy, according to Fabrizio Romano. However, Madueke is believed to be open to the move. Prior reporting suggested Chelsea value the winger at £50m.

Arsenal have been linked a number of players who can operate from the left side of attack. Rodrygo, Anthony Gordon and Eberechi Eze have all been suggested as targets. If they were to sign the Crystal Palace man, it would represent a thumb in the eye to their north London rivals, as Spurs have long been linked with the 27-year-old. Romano reports a move for Madueke would not preclude the Gunners from pulling the trigger on a bid for Eze.

Chelsea have added to the glut of wingers and attacking midfielders already at their disposal, signing Joao Pedro from Brighton for £60m and welcoming Estevao from Palmeiras after signing the wonderkid last summer.

Madueke was a key part of Enzo Maresca's side last term, making 44 appearances in all competitions. However, with a logjam of players fighting for the two spots either side of Nicolas Jackson or Liam Delap, a move to the Emirates will look appealing. He will need to keep his attention on Chelsea duty for the time being, as the Blues continue their Club World Cup campaign with a quarter-final tie against Estevao's Palmeiras in the early hours of Friday morning.
